Poverty Rate in Appleton, Wisconsin
In Appleton, Wisconsin, an estimated 6,923 of 72,303 people live in poverty.

- How does the poverty rate in Appleton, Wisconsin compare to the average for Wisconsin?
The poverty rate in Appleton, Wisconsin is 11.11% lower than the Wisconsin average. In Appleton, Wisconsin, an estimated 9.6% of 72,303 people live in poverty. In Wisconsin, 10.8% of 5,754,788 people live in poverty.
- How does the poverty rate in Appleton, Wisconsin compare to the US?
The poverty rate in Appleton, Wisconsin is 25.0% lower than the US average. In Appleton, Wisconsin, an estimated 9.6% of 72,303 people live in poverty. In the United States, 12.8% of 324,173,084 people live in poverty.
